The patient and eager Pelicans fanbase have been awaiting the return of Zion Williamson from his menu of injuries, but nearly half-way through the 2021-2022, an official comeback doesn’t seem like it’s happening anytime soon. It’s unfortunate timing for his footwear endeavors as his first-ever signature shoe, the Jordan Zion 1, has gone through its lifecycle off the feet of the athlete it was meant for, but here’s to hoping for Zion’s availability optimistically by the All-Star Break.

For now, more colorways of the Jordan Zion 1 are emerging; the latest we’re seeing is a clean and elegant mix of white, light gold, and navy blue – a perfect match for the classic home colors of the uniforms. The gilded tongue emblems and speckling add that royal elegance that come attached to any NOLA-based sports team, doesn’t it?

We expect these to arrive in adult sizes as well, so peep the official images of the GS pair for now.
